        Producer Information

        Domaine Hubert Lamy is a wine estate based in Saint-Aubin, Burgundy, producing well-regarded wines from that appellation. The domaine also has holdings in neighboring appellations in the Cte de Beaune, including a tiny plot in the Criots-Btard-Montrachet Grand Cru, several holdings in Chassagne-Montrachet and Puligny-Montrachet, and beyond. The domain was established in 1973, but the Lamy family history of vine growing in Saint-Aubin dates back to 1640. Since setting up, Hubert Lamy has passed management of the domaine onto his son, the Mo-Camuzet-trained Olivier Lamy. The estate now covers just under 20 hectares (50 acres) across Saint-Aubin, Puligny-Montrachet, Chassagne-Montrachet and Santenay. However, the majority of the domaine vineyards are in Saint-Aubin, with around two-thirds of the holdings are given to Chardonnay and the remaining third, Pinot Noir. The soils are mainly comprised of the classic, ancient clay-limestone combination of the Cte d’Or, and, nominally, the domaine’s best land is a tiny 0.05 hectare (0.12 acre) plot in Criots-Btard-Montrachet Grand Cru. Lamy’s Chardonnay is fermented in barrels ranging from one to five years old and is bottled after 12-18 months of aging. Large format oak barrels, or hogsheads (between 300 and 600-liters in capacity) are preferred over the more regular 228L Burgundy barriques and around 30 percent of the oak is new wood.
